The latest edition of WWE Monday Night Raw for November 26, 2018 took place at the Fiserv Forum in Milwaukee, WI.

Here is a recap of the most noteworthy highlights from this episode for those who may have missed it:

— Baron Corbin, Drew McIntyre, Bobby Lashley and Lio Rush start off Raw inside the ring for a promo, which Elias interrupted, setting up a match. Elias defeated Bobby Lashley by disqualification after interference from Lio Rush. Corbin restarted the match under No Disqualification rules, allowing all of the heels to team up on Elias. Bobby Lashley defeated Elias by pinfall.

— Because he's overwhelmed with stuff to take care of, Corbin grants Alexa Bliss the power to control the entire women's division.

— The Lucha House Party defeated The Revival by pinfall

— Nia Jax and Tamina cut a promo in the ring. Ronda Rousey came out to talk trash and when things got physical, Natalya tried to come out to help Rousey, but The Riott Squad jumped her.

— AOP defeated Bobby Roode and Chad Gable to retain the Raw Tag Team Championship.

— Ember Moon defeated Alicia Fox by pinfall

— Jinder Mahal defeated No Way Jose by pinfall

— Seth Rollins defeated Dolph Ziggler by pinfall to retain the Intercontinental Championship


— Alexa Bliss invites Sasha Banks and Bayley to have an "open forum" with the WWE Universe. One question is asked, about how they'd change the division. They both say they'd send Alexa away. Mickie James, Alicia Fox and Dana Brooke then attack Bayley and Banks.

— Baron Corbin and Drew McIntyre defeated Finn Balor by pinfall. Those two and Bobby Lashley beat down Balor after the match.
